
What is recorded here
Detached multiple-bay two-storey L-plan former farmhouse, c.1840, now derelict. Four-bay single-storey wing to east, blocked and shuttered openings, in rubble and roughcast walls. Corrugated plastic roof. Two-storeys to north with blocked openings. Pitched slate roof. Foundations and remnants of demolished annexes. Surrounded by steel picket fence. Derelict single-storey gate lodge set inside boundary wall.
The birthplace of writer and political campaigner Katherine Tynan, this farm thus features in Irish women's history. The core of this historic property also demonstrates a classic sequence of gentrification of a cottage with two-storey wings.
